是指浏览器在处理多个任务时同时进行的能力。通过并行运行,Chrome能够提高浏览器的性能和响应速度。
Chrome中的并行运行主要体现在以下几个方面:
- 多进程架构:Chrome采用多进程架构,将不同的任务分配给不同的进程进行处理。其中,主进程负责管理浏览器窗口、标签页和插件等,而每个标签页则运行在独立的渲染进程中。这种多进程架构使得每个标签页都能够独立运行,互不干扰,提高了浏览器的稳定性和安全性。
- 多线程处理:在每个渲染进程中,Chrome使用多线程来处理不同的任务。其中,主线程负责解析HTML、CSS和JavaScript代码,布局和绘制页面,而网络线程则负责处理网络请求和数据传输。此外,Chrome还使用了后台线程来处理一些耗时的任务,如垃圾回收和插件运行等。通过多线程处理,Chrome能够同时执行多个任务,提高了浏览器的并发能力。
- GPU加速:Chrome利用计算机的图形处理器(GPU)来加速页面的渲染和动画效果。通过将部分计算任务交给GPU来处理,Chrome能够实现更流畅的页面滚动、动画效果和视频播放等。这种并行的GPU加速技术提高了浏览器的性能和用户体验。
Chrome中的并行运行优势主要体现在以下几个方面:
- 提高性能:通过并行运行,Chrome能够同时处理多个任务,提高了浏览器的性能和响应速度。用户可以更快地加载网页、执行JavaScript代码和播放多媒体内容。
- 增强稳定性:Chrome的多进程架构使得每个标签页都运行在独立的渲染进程中,互不干扰。当一个标签页崩溃或出现问题时,不会影响其他标签页的正常运行,提高了浏览器的稳定性。
- 加强安全性:通过将不同的任务分配给不同的进程和线程进行处理,Chrome能够实现沙箱隔离,防止恶意网站对系统进行攻击。同时,Chrome还提供了安全浏览功能,能够及时检测和阻止恶意软件和网站。
Chrome中的并行运行在各类应用场景中都能发挥作用,特别是在处理复杂的网页、执行大量JavaScript代码、播放高清视频和进行多媒体处理等方面。无论是个人用户还是企业用户,都可以通过使用Chrome来获得更好的浏览器体验。
腾讯云提供了一系列与云计算相关的产品,其中包括云服务器、云数据库、云存储、人工智能等。具体推荐的腾讯云产品和产品介绍链接地址可以根据具体的需求和应用场景进行选择。